Tail-cone of a Lockheed P-3 Orion maritime patrol and anti-submarine aircraft empennage - the tailcone houses electronic detection equipment, in particular a magnetic anomaly detector (MAD) for finding and tracking submerged submarines.

Beja Airport, Portugal: sonar buoys chutes - sonobuoys are used in anti-submarine warfare and submarine rescue - there are two main types, active buoys send out sonar pulses, which reflect off of the submarine, and the return is datal inked back to the aircraft, passive buoys listen for any radiated noise from the submarine contact -  hydrophone sensors and stabilizing equipment are below the water surface, the buoy relays acoustic information from its hydrophone via UHF/VHF radio to operators on board the aircraft - Lockheed P-3 Orion aircraft, a military derivative of the Lockheed L-188 Electra. A fighter jet refueling probe is a component for aerial refueling operations, allowing combat aircraft to extend their operational range and endurance. Typically mounted on the nose or upper fuselage, the probe extends forward to connect with the drogue or basket of a tanker aircraft's refueling hose. When engaged, fuel is transferred from the tanker to the fighter jet. Probes vary in design but generally consist of a telescopic or fixed structure ending in a nozzle that interfaces with the tanker's refueling system. This system enables fighters like the  Eurofighter (pictured), F/A-18 Hornet and F-16 Fighting Falcon to undertake longer missions or loiter in combat areas without needing to return to base. The successful operation of the probe demands precision piloting and coordination between both aircraft involved in the refueling process. Aerial refueling, also referred to as air refueling, in-flight refueling (IFR), mid-air refueling, air-to-air refueling (AAR), and tanking, is the process of transferring aviation fuel from one aircraft (the tanker) to another (the receiver) while both aircraft are in flight.
